HIST C390 - The Decline and Fall of the Roman Empire

History of the Roman Empire from the Golden Age of the second century A.D. until the collapse of Roman power in the West and the rise of Islam and Germanic Europe; Christianity and the fate of classical culture in an age of political, social, and religious transformation; the impact of recent archaeological discoveries upon "the fall of Rome" as a historical problem.Cr. 3.
